Upgrade problems from 9.0 to 10

542017580
Level 2
We are trying to upgrade 12 or so servers to backup exec 10 but have run into 2 problems after insatlling the first server.

During the upgrade our main server that hosts the database the installation process said it could't transfer all our settings across. The installation completed however all our previous jobs, templates, selections are missing. This was our only record of the jobs for all 12 servers so it would almost be impossible to recreate all the jobs from scratch. The backup said it was tacken successfully so i need some way of tranfering the backup into the version 10 database.

Secondly after installation, the tape drive is listed as off line however i can see the tape drive under devices. During the installation we chose to stick with the IBM drivers for a 3850 tape drive because thats what we had working previously in version 9.

It just seems odd that they now don't work under version 10

Any assistance would be appreciated.
